I couldn’t access healthy anger for most of my adult life.
I was trained, like nearly every woman I know, to suppress it. My anger was not welcome, and if I got angry I was put in time-out or punished. I learned anger meant love was withdrawn.
Also, we all know that men don’t want an angry woman…angry women end up alone.
So you stuff your anger so far down you don’t even feel it anymore.
Then, one of two things happens:
1. Your body expresses it at autoimmune disease or chronic inflammation
2. You become depressed because anger not expressed outwards is turned inwards, and now you’re self-critical and stuck in a freeze or fawn response (did you know that depression is a freeze response in the nervous system?).
Reclaiming your natural, healthy anger response to a boundary violation or an act of injustice is a requirement for your mental and physical health, and for your ability to create healthy intimate relationships.
Like animals who bare their teeth when you get too close, your animal body instinct to protect yourself needs to be functional.
Without an intact “NO” that your body trusts, you won’t ever feel safe enough to be a true yes to most of the things you want more of: emotional connection, eros, aliveness, depth, authenticity, confidence.
